Methods for Clearing Away Contaminants and Debris
Proven methods for clearing away debris and contaminants from ponds and lakes play a crucial role in maintaining water quality and ecosystem health. Among the most frequently-employed methods are mechanical removal and chemical treatments. Mechanical removal involves using specialized equipment, such as skimmers and dredgers, to physically extract debris like leaves, algae, and sediment from the water. This approach minimizes disruption to the aquatic environment while effectively lowering pollutant levels.
Chemical treatments, including algaecides and herbicides, can target specific contaminants but should be applied judiciously to minimize harming non-target species. Bio-based methods, like introducing beneficial microorganisms, also provide an environmentally friendly alternative for decomposing organic waste and pollutants.
Regular monitoring of water quality can direct the implementation of these approaches, ensuring ideal results. By utilizing a combination of these approaches, pond and lake managers can substantially improve the health and sustainability of aquatic ecosystems.
Proven Methods for Managing Invasive Species
Invasive species pose significant challenges to the health of ponds and lakes, regularly surpassing native flora and fauna for resources. To manage these invaders effectively, a combination of strategies is essential. First, early detection and rapid response are crucial; monitoring programs can identify invasive species before they establish significant populations. In addition, manual removal methods, such as hand-pulling or mechanical harvesting, can be effective for smaller infestations. Moreover, chemical treatments may be utilized judiciously, ensuring that they do not adversely affect native species or water quality. Additionally, public education and community involvement can raise awareness about preventing the introduction of invasive species. Additionally, restoring native plant communities helps to create a resilient ecosystem capable of outcompeting invasive species. By implementing these strategies, pond and lake managers can effectively minimize the impact of invasive species while promoting the overall health of aquatic environments.
Improving Water Quality for Wildlife
Although the health of aquatic ecosystems is essential for supporting varied wildlife, enhancing water quality remains a primary challenge for pond and lake managers. High nutrient levels, often arising from runoff, can lead to harmful algal blooms that diminish oxygen and endanger aquatic life. Successful management practices concentrate on reducing these nutrient inputs through buffer zones and sediment control.
Moreover, preserving ideal pH levels and temperature is vital for the longevity of vulnerable species. Supervisors often watch these parameters carefully to guarantee a balanced ecosystem. The establishment of native plant species can strengthen water filtration and offer habitats for fish and invertebrates, consequently supporting biodiversity.
Periodic assessments and changes to management strategies are required, as conditions can change rapidly. Ultimately, the commitment to enhancing water quality not only benefits wildlife but also enhances the recreational value of lakes and ponds for the neighboring residents.

Green Cleaning Methods
Modern pond and lake stewardship increasingly prioritizes natural cleaning methods, which harness the power of ecosystems to restore water quality without harmful chemicals. These techniques include the introduction of beneficial bacteria and enzymes that decompose organic matter, thereby promoting a balanced ecosystem. Aquatic plants perform a critical function by absorbing excess nutrients, which supports controlling algae growth. Additionally, utilizing natural predators, such as fish species that consume unwanted pests, can preserve a healthy aquatic environment. Regularly aerating the water improves oxygen levels, facilitating the breakdown of pollutants. By incorporating these natural techniques, water bodies can reach improved clarity and health while maintaining the delicate balance of their ecosystems, ultimately leading to sustainable and effective management practices.

Preventive Maintenance Practices
While sustaining pristine and healthy aquatic ecosystems may be demanding, adopting preventive maintenance practices ensures long-term sustainability for ponds and lakes. Routine assessment of water quality, including pH and nutrient levels, enables spotting potential issues before they escalate. Setting up a routine schedule for debris removal and vegetation management minimizes the buildup of organic matter, supporting better water circulation. In addition, employing eco-friendly techniques such as bioengineering or natural filtration systems promotes a balanced reference ecosystem. Informing local communities about responsible practices, such as limiting chemical runoff and proper waste disposal, further supports these efforts. By emphasizing preventive maintenance, pond and lake managers can efficiently enhance water quality, protect biodiversity, and verify these essential resources remain healthy for future generations.
